80-yr-old NRI's Doon land sold off, 27 booked

AN 80-year-old nonresident Indian (NRI) woman has discovered to her shock that her six bighas (5400 sq yards) of inherited land in Dehradun has not only been illegally occupied but also subdivided into plots and sold for crores of rupees while she was residing in the US.

- NARENDRA SETHI @Dehradun

The land mafia allegedly forged documents to seize the woman’s ancestral property in Bharuwala Grant and sold it to multiple buyers. Neelam Misal discovered the fraud after seeing construction activity on her land. She filed a complaint, leading to the registration of a case against 27 accused.

Mohan Singh, the station house officer (SHO) of Clementown, confirmed registration of an FIR. “The complaint names 27 people. We have initiated an investigation into allegations of document forgery and conspiracy,” Singh said.
